Three-dimensional greening plant wall
Technical Field
The application relates to the field of greening buildings, in particular to a three-dimensional greening plant wall.
Background
At present, with the advance of urbanization process, urbanization construction occupies more and more land resources, so that the greening area is continuously reduced, and in order to solve the problem of small greening area, people usually can choose climbing plants and other plants to plant or lay on various structures and other space structures during house construction, so that the land resources are saved, and simultaneously, urban greening is increased, and the environment is beautified.
The prior patent with the publication number of CN207476553U provides a movable box body assembled three-dimensional greening wall, which comprises at least one greening wall unit body, wherein each greening wall unit body comprises a planting pot body with an opening at the top and a climbing net rack fixed on the upper part of the planting pot body, rollers are installed at the bottom of the planting pot body, a substrate for supporting the growth of climbing plants is arranged in the planting pot body, and the climbing plants growing in the substrate climb along the climbing net rack to grow and finally form a greening wall; when the greening wall unit bodies are more than two, the climbing net racks of the two adjacent greening wall unit bodies are connected through the hinge.
In view of the above-mentioned related technologies, the inventor believes that the formation of the greening wall mainly depends on the growth and attachment of the climbing plants in the planting pot body, and the greening wall formed in the later growth period is not beautiful due to the growth of the climbing plants is not directional.

Detailed Description
The present application is described in further detail below with reference to figures 1-3.
The embodiment of the application discloses three-dimensional greening plant wall. Referring to fig. 1, a three-dimensional greening plant wall is including being used for with wall body fixed frame 1 and planting basin 2, fixed frame 1 includes frame 11 and a plurality of fixed strip 12, is provided with the multiunit on the fixed strip 12 and is used for fixing plant the fixed subassembly 3 of basin 2, the back on the wall is fixed with fixed frame 1 to the staff, will plant the planting basin 2 that has the plant again and fix through fixed subassembly 3 and can form the greening wall on fixed strip 12.
Referring to fig. 1 and 2, the fixing assembly 3 includes a ring hook 31, the frame 11 is provided with a bearing plate 111 for placing the planting pot 2, the bearing plate 111 is parallel to the fixing strip 12 and both ends of the bearing plate are fixed to the frame 11, the number of the bearing plate 111 is the same as that of the fixing strip 12, the bearing plates 111 are respectively located below the fixing strips 12, the ring hook 31 is provided as two mutually perpendicular connecting plates, one end of any connecting plate is slidably connected to the fixing strip 12, the other connecting plate is parallel to the fixing strip 12 and the end faces the bearing plate 111, during the fixing process of the planting pot 2, a worker firstly places the top of the planting pot 2 in a cavity formed by the ring hook 31 and the fixing strip 12, and then bears the bottom of the planting pot 2 on the bearing plate 111, and the planting pot 2 is placed completely.
For further fixed planting basin 2, fixed subassembly 3 still includes dead lever 32, and loop hook 31 is kept away from and runs through on the connecting plate of fixed strip 12 and is seted up threaded hole, and the opening direction level of screw hole sets up, and dead lever 32 passes through screw hole and connecting plate threaded connection, and the staff will plant basin 2 and place the completion back, rotates dead lever 32 for the one end of dead lever 32 passes the connecting plate and supports tightly with the inner wall of planting basin 2, plants basin 2 and is fixed between connecting plate and fixed strip 12 promptly.
Referring to fig. 1 and 3, a plurality of sets of mounting bars 5 for fixing a ring hook 31 are arranged on a fixing bar 12, the mounting bars 5 are arranged along the height direction of a fixing frame 1, the ring hook 31 slides between the two mounting bars 5, sliding holes 6 are respectively arranged on both sides of the ring hook 31, a spring 7 is fixedly connected in each sliding hole 6, an inserting plate 8 is fixedly connected at the other end of each spring 7, the side edges of the end parts of the inserting plates 8 far away from the ring hook 31 are all arranged in a chamfered angle, when the spring 7 is in a natural extension state, the end parts of the inserting plates 8 far away from the spring 7 penetrate through the sliding holes 6, inserting holes 9 for inserting the inserting plates 8 are respectively arranged on the mounting bars 5 in a penetrating manner, a plurality of inserting holes 9 are arranged along the length direction of the mounting bars 5, a sliding groove 10 is arranged on the inner wall of the sliding hole 6 of the ring hook 31, a driving rod 13 is fixedly connected on the inserting plate 8, the end part of the driving rod 13 far away from the inserting plate 8 penetrates through the sliding groove 10, a worker pushes the driving rod 13, the spring 7 is compressed, the inserting plate 8 is arranged in the ring hook 31, the height of the ring hook 31 is adjusted by the sliding ring hook 31 according to the height of the planting pot 2, after the inserting plate 8 corresponds to the inserting hole 9 with the corresponding height on the mounting strip 5, the driving rod 13 is loosened, the inserting plate 8 is inserted into the inserting hole 9 of the mounting strip 5 under the resilience action of the spring 7, and the ring hook 31 is fixed.
Referring to fig. 1 and 2, for the convenience of later use, the frame 11 is provided with an irrigation assembly 4, the irrigation assembly 4 comprises a connecting pipe 41 and a water storage tank 42, four sides of the supporting plate 111 are fixedly connected with water baffles 112, a water through hole is formed on the water baffle 112 on any side, the connecting pipe 41 comprises a main connecting pipe and a plurality of auxiliary connecting pipes communicated with the main connecting pipe, the other end openings of the connecting pipes are communicated with the water storage tank 42, the other section openings of the auxiliary connecting pipes are respectively communicated with the water through holes on the water baffles 112, a plurality of water through holes are formed through the bottom of the planting pot 2, a water tap 411 for controlling water inflow is arranged on each of the auxiliary connecting pipes, after the water storage tank 42 is filled with water, a worker can control water flow to enter a space surrounded by the water baffles 112 and the supporting plate 111 through the main connecting pipe and the auxiliary connecting pipes by the water tap 411, at this time, water can be sucked through the water through holes at the bottom of the planting pot 2, the irrigation is convenient.
Referring to fig. 1, a plurality of installation pieces 14 are fixedly connected to both sides of a fixed frame 1, a plurality of fixing bolts 15 are connected to the installation pieces 14 through threads, and the fixed frame 1 can be fixed to a wall surface by abutting the installation pieces 14 on the fixed frame 1 with the wall surface and installing the fixing bolts 15 by a worker.
The implementation principle of the three-dimensional greening plant wall in the embodiment of the application is as follows: the staff will fix the fixed frame 1 with the wall fixed back with fixed frame 1 with wall butt and installation fixing bolt 15, 2 top card income ring hook 31 of planting the basin that will plant the plant and the solid fixed ring cavity that forms, the bottom bearing that will plant basin 2 again is on the bearing strip, the dead lever 32 on the rotating ring hook 31, make the one end of dead lever 32 pass ring hook 31 and plant basin 2 and support tightly, the afforestation wall is then the construction completion, later stage staff opens tap 411 and can make the water in the storage water tank 42 get into in the space that breakwater 112 and bearing board 111 enclose through connecting pipe 41, the plant in the planting basin 2 can be through planting the hole of permeating water of 2 bottoms of basin and inhaling water.
